Bagaimana IoT Mengubah Perubahan Dalam Pengembangan Perangkat Lunak?

Perubahan adalah satu-satunya “Konstan” di terrene ini. Tanpa ragu, ini berlaku untuk dunia digital, terutama 3w yang menguasai dunia “World Wide Web”.

Jadi, baik atau buruk, pertumbuhan yang tidak signifikan dalam jumlah objek yang terhubung ke internet mengubah lingkungan kita. Tahukah Kamu, tentang apa itu?

IoT – Internet of Things memperkuat jejaknya bahkan pada cara kita melakukan tugas sehari-hari yang terkait dengan kemajuan meninggalkan kesan yang abadi. Di sini, lihat apa yang ditawarkan perusahaan pengembangan perangkat lunak terkemuka di bidang IoT di tahun-tahun mendatang.

Mungkin, Kamu tahu apa arti istilah IoT. Tapi, jika masih ada beberapa keraguan, mari kita revisi cepat.

IoT secara harfiah adalah jaringan raksasa perangkat yang terhubung (buatan manusia dan digital) ke internet yang memungkinkan mereka untuk memproses data dan secara bersamaan terhubung dengan perangkat lain.

IoTWorldwidebaseofdevices

Bahkan Kamu dapat menganggapnya sebagai paus perangkat buatan manusia yang terhubung dengan objek digital, dan juga memperhitungkan orang dengan pengenal medis atau hewan ternak dengan chip sensor. Menurut Statista, ada peningkatan lima kali lipat yang diprediksi dalam sepuluh tahun.

Pertumbuhan eksponensial seperti itu adalah alasan terbesar bagi perusahaan untuk menjadikan IoT sebagai hal yang harus dimiliki untuk kehadiran online bisnis mereka atau menambahkan fitur ke layanan, operasi, dan produk mereka.

Sederhananya, apa pun dapat dihubungkan dengan internet, ini termasuk pembuat kopi, ponsel, sakelar, mesin cuci, microwave, apa saja.

Baca juga: Bahasa Pemrograman Terbaik untuk IoT

Yang Bisa Terhubung, Akan Terhubung

Tidak diragukan lagi, IoT lebih dari sekadar menghubungkan perangkat dengan internet. Bahkan tidak hanya sebatas menyalakan lampu, memberi perintah kepada pembuat kopi.

The “Things” sebenarnya tertanam dengan elektronik, perangkat lunak, sensor, dan jaringan sehingga mereka dapat membuat dan mengumpulkan data untuk mengembangkan “Smart-World”, di mana objek memahami setiap “Tahu” tindakan Kamu.

Saatnya keluar dari zona nyaman, dan dapatkan wawasan tentang teknologi IoT untuk revolusi industri. 5 penggunaan industri IoT teratas dalam perdagangan berikut

  1. Pemeliharaan prediktif
  2. Pengukuran Cerdas
  3. Pelacakan Aset
  4. Mobil self-driving, dan
  5. Manajemen armada

Ada banyak peluang untuk pengembangan aplikasi IoT. Sementara aplikasi membuka pintu ke banyak sekali peluang, itu juga disertai dengan berbagai ancaman keamanan.

Ancaman Keamanan, mudah untuk meretas satu perangkat, sehingga juga dapat diakses dengan banyak perangkat lain yang terhubung. Dengan cara yang sama, IoT membuka opsi bagi sebagian besar perusahaan di seluruh dunia untuk pelanggaran keamanan, yang mengarah ke aplikasi, yang dibuat oleh pengembang yang mahir, harus dirancang lebih hati-hati untuk menghilangkan risiko tersebut.

Jadi, seperti sisi lain dari koin, keamanan IoT dapat dilanggar oleh botnet IoT. Dalam gambar ini, para peretas menunggu untuk meluncurkan serangan DDoS yang melumpuhkan, mengumpulkan sepasukan perangkat untuk memanfaatkan kumpulan kekuatan untuk membanjiri target dalam arus lalu lintas untuk membuatnya tidak berdaya.

Singkatnya, ini semua berarti membuat aplikasi IoT yang kompleks bisa lebih membosankan dibandingkan dengan proyek perangkat lunak lainnya, dengan mempertimbangkan masalah keamanan dan konektivitas, yang memerlukan perencanaan dan pelaksanaan yang tepat.

IoT: Pemain Baru

  IoT: Pemain Baru

Dalam skenario hari ini, pernyataan itu lebih benar, teknologi IoT (Internet of Things) tidak meninggalkan kebutuhan bisnis yang terlewat untuk memuaskan pelanggan dan juga meninggalkan kesan pada perusahaan pengembangan perangkat lunak. menyediakan solusi IoT.

Juga, itu mengubah pengembangan perangkat lunak di banyak tingkatan, bahkan pengembangan web. Padahal, jaringan IoT yang kompleks ini membingkai tantangan baru bagi pengembang yang mahir dan agen pengembangan perangkat lunak untuk keduanya – pengembang depan dan belakang.

Apakah Pengembangan Web dan IoT Integrasi Baru?

Untuk melihat secara mendalam bagaimana IoT dan pengembangan web terintegrasi, pastikan untuk memahami fakta bahwa jaringan perangkat yang terhubung bergantung pada server web.

Lebih lanjut, data yang dikumpulkan dari sensor disimpan di awan dan dengan bantuan protokol pesan lanjutan, komunikasi terjadi antara perangkat dan UI/UX membantu pengguna lain dalam berinteraksi dengan perangkat yang terhubung.

Mengesampingkan semua itu, berbagai perangkat IoT menampilkan konten web. Beberapa di antara mereka bahkan dapat mencari di browser web, misalnya, Amazon’s Echo dengan asisten virtualnya, yang dikenal sebagai “Alexa”.

Ini mengingatkan kita bahwa pengembangan web adalah aspek penting dari proyek berorientasi IoT. Sekarang, muncul pertanyaan:

Bagaimana IoT Menciptakan Kembali Proses Pengembangan Web?

IoT Menciptakan Kembali Pengembangan Web

Seperti sekarang, setiap orang telah menggunakan smartphone dan pasti pernah mengalami IoT pada satu titik atau lainnya. Diperkirakan di tahun-tahun mendatang bisnis dan perusahaan akan mulai menggunakan kombinasi teknologi nirkabel dengan sensor untuk memberikan kepuasan maksimal kepada pelanggan mereka dan mempercepat bisnis mereka menuju kesuksesan.

Demikian pula, untuk perspektif pelanggan, mereka juga akan mulai memanfaatkan IoT untuk layanan dan produk yang dipersonalisasi dan disesuaikan. Selain itu, penggunaan sensor dan analitik, telah membuat hidup banyak orang menjadi lebih mudah.

Mereka dapat dengan mudah melacak kesehatan mereka, mengontrol peralatan rumah tangga, menyelesaikan sebagian besar daftar tugas mereka dengan perintah secara efisien dan efektif.

Namun, ada sejumlah besar perusahaan pengembangan perangkat lunak atau perusahaan pengembangan perangkat lunak lepas pantai terkenal yang masih tidak menyadari potensi manfaat IoT karena dianggap juga ekspansif.

Selain itu, sebagian besar teknologi baru digabungkan secara sempurna dengan teknologi IoT, hal ini membuat para pengembang web lebih ingin tahu untuk memahaminya dengan baik.

Baca juga: Tren Internet of Things yang akan mendorong inovasi bisnis

Pengembangan Web yang Kompleks

Seluruh proses pengembangan, perancangan, dan penerapan aplikasi seluler dan web akan jauh lebih kompleks dengan dimulainya teknologi IoT, karena pengguna hanya akan bergantung pada front-end untuk berkomunikasi dengan perangkat yang bekerja pada teknologi IoT. Misalnya, kamera, sensor, dan perangkat pintar lainnya dalam daftar.

Bahkan, sejumlah besar situs web yang hadir di ruang digital saat ini juga mencari keterampilan yang tepat untuk memilih kemampuan kompleks untuk terhubung dengan database back-end yang dapat menyimpan data yang dipersonalisasi dan dapat dikumpulkan dari perangkat IoT masing-masing.

Jadi, Mari Kita Lihat Bagaimana Pengembangan Perangkat Lunak IoT Berbeda dari Pendekatan Pengembangan Konvensional

1) Mencengkeram Volume Data yang Besar

Biasanya, sistem IoT dibangun untuk bekerja dengan sejumlah besar data. Mereka mencengkeram data real-time dari sensor, mengevaluasinya, dan mentransfernya ke dan dari cloud.

Bekerja pada probabilitas, bahwa data dapat menyebabkan penundaan lebih lanjut dalam jaringan atau kehilangan sedikit data tidak dapat diterima. Inilah alasan yang membuat pengembangan perangkat lunak IoT menjadi pilihan yang kompetitif dengan pengembangan web biasa.

2) IoT lebih fokus pada skalabilitas dan keandalan sistem.

Skalabilitas memastikan pengumpulan dan distribusi data bebas dari volume data. Sedangkan reliabilitas berarti pengumpulan dan pendistribusian data terjadi tanpa gangguan.

Inilah sebabnya mengapa penting untuk mempekerjakan tim pengembangan perangkat lunak khusus di India, yang memilih bahasa dan solusi yang memungkinkan aplikasi untuk membuat sudut dalam C, C++, dan JavaScript.

Apalagi komunikasi di jaringan IoT memang membutuhkan banyak energi. Itulah mengapa wajib untuk merancang dengan mempertimbangkan penggunaan daya seminimal mungkin. Protokol perpesanan tingkat lanjut dan konektivitas bandwidth tinggi dapat membantu memuat halaman lebih cepat.

3) Antarmuka Pengguna yang Menarik

Antarmuka Pengguna yang Menarik

Antarmuka Pengguna membantu pengguna untuk berinteraksi dengan sistem IoT. Ini menunjukkan wawasan berharga dari data yang dikumpulkan dan pada akhirnya membantu merampingkan seluruh jaringan.

Karena IoT mengumpulkan sejumlah besar data yang bervariasi, ia juga harus menampilkan banyak infografis dan analitik juga. Dasbor pengguna yang kompleks sering menjadi solusi desain untuk ini.

Selain itu, kontrol jaringan IoT membutuhkan solusi antarmuka pengguna yang dinamis. Mereka adalah pilihan yang tepat untuk aplikasi IoT yang kompleks karena mereka mengizinkan pembuatan portlet atau halaman secara dinamis, yang sangat membantu saat melakukan multi-tasking.

4) Keamanan yang Ditingkatkan

Keamanan yang Ditingkatkan

Kamu akan setuju keamanan selalu menjadi topik hangat pengembangan web. Dan, itu jauh lebih penting di IoT. sesuai McKinsey, keamanan adalah tantangan terberat untuk pertumbuhan IoT.

Jadi, untuk memastikan keamanan akses, pengembang IoT biasanya bekerja untuk mengembangkan otentikasi pengguna tingkat lanjut dan manajemen akses pengguna. Namun, ingat untuk memperhatikan data dan komunikasi dalam jaringan yang diamankan melalui enkripsi.

Jadi, jangan pernah menutup telinga terhadap teknologi yang sedang berkembang, karena Kamu tidak pernah tahu IoT dapat menjadi pelopor berikutnya dalam perlombaan untuk pangsa terbesarnya di pasar.

Rate this post
Share Jika Bermanfaat Ya 🙂

Leave a Comment